Description

Need a person to work on hydraulic equipment, automotive lifts and some electrical. No experience needed but must be mechanically inclined. Must have a valid driver's license and clean drivers record per our insurance. There is some travel throughout Az. We will be training. Please text me your name and info if I don't answer. Thanks
